English: A green "Billiard" model Venturi pipe, one of several pipes manufactured using synthetic materials and distributed by Tar Gard (later Venturi) Corporation of San Francisco for approximately ten years, beginning in 1965. Similar pipes were manufactured by the same company in a variety of colors and styles as "the pipe" and as "THE SMOKE" and "Venturi."
